How many photos will people take on your wedding day

Most couples getting married choose to have a professional photographer at their wedding to make sure they have quality photos.

Besides the professionals, friends and family are sure going to take plenty of unsolicited snapshots. But do you know how many photos are taken on a wedding day?

According to new research from Mobiles.co.uk, three-quarters of wedding guests use their phones to take pictures of the bride and groom on their big day. Along with the wedding photographer’s photos, the total number of pictures adds up to 3,000 over the whole day.

Based on a wedding party of 100, that’s 28 pictures per guest, or one picture taken every six seconds.

Moreover, the survey found that a third of those photos are shared on social media.

Given that wedding photographers cost on average around £1,520, a couple could save money if they rely on the photos of their guests.

According to this research, recently married couples revealed that one third of the pictures their friends and family took on the day were of “excellent quality”, with 15 per cent requesting access to copies of their pictures.

The easiest way to track all the pictures taken would be employing a hashtag or asking the guests to upload pictures through an app such as WedPics.
